This eco-tourism certified small group safari will take you through the natural wonders of the unique Cape Tribulation and Daintree World Heritage listed rainforest. Included in the tour is: a Port Douglas tour and Daintree River wilderness cruise; a Cape Tribulation beach walk; a Mossman Gorge guided tour and lunch in a rainforest setting.

Boasting unique and beautiful flora and fauna, the Daintree rainforest is not to be missed when visiting northern Australia. Experience a short tour of Port Douglas before you continue north through sugarcane to the Daintree River. Take joy in an hour-long cruise where there's a good chance of catching a glimpse of a lazy crocodile or two, tree snakes, pythons and water birds. Journey further north into the mysterious and awesome Daintree National Park - Cape Tribulation area. Your expert guides will provide you with insightful knowledge of the history of the area as you appreciate its stunning beauty. Enjoy a lunch in a rainforest setting and take time to refresh with a swimming opportunity.

Stroll along idyllic Cape Tribulation Beach to the Kulki lookout and observe where two of the world's natural wonders converge - the rainforest gives way to white sand and fringing coral reefs. Cross the Daintree River by cable ferry and arrive at your final destination the Mossman Gorge. Have a cup of tea or coffee with damper before transferring into the Gorge by electric shuttle. On board the shuttle you will hear a brief indigenous commentary before undertaking a complete guided walk of the gorge. Another optional swim is possible here before returning to your accommodation.
